For more than 60 years, Plast operated illegally. Polish, German and Soviet governments forbade it and punished members of Ukrainian scouting organization. Finally, in 1989, in Lviv, the restoration of Plast was officially proclaimed.
Oles Kryskiv played a key role in this. He initiated and created the hut Chornomortsi and was the head of Plast in the 1990s. He organized the first Scout Promise ceremony after the restoration.
In honor of the First Scout Promise ceremony in Ukraine, thousands of Plast members are celebrating. Since 1911, we have been keeping the promise of being loyal to God and Ukraine; helping others and living according to the Scout Law .
